GitHub Checkout and Commit Tools

GitHub Checkout and Commit Tools

site icon
2025.03.14 0
Git操作工具版本控制开发效率
GitHub Checkout and Commit Tools 是一个用于在GitHub MCP服务器上执行Git操作的工具集。它允许用户直接从Claude中执行诸如检出分支、检出特定提交、创建提交以及提交并推送文件到GitHub仓库等操作。
View on GitHub

Overview

基本能力

产品定位

GitHub Checkout and Commit Tools 是一个专门为GitHub MCP服务器设计的工具集,旨在简化Git操作流程,提高开发效率。

核心功能

  • checkout_branch: 在本地仓库中检出分支
  • checkout_commit: 在本地仓库中检出特定提交
  • create_commit: 在本地仓库中创建提交
  • commit_and_push_file: 提交并推送文件到GitHub仓库

适用场景

  • 自动化Git操作流程
  • 直接从Claude执行Git命令
  • 快速提交和推送代码变更

使用教程

使用依赖

该工具需要与GitHub MCP服务器配合使用,确保已安装并配置好Git环境。

安装教程

由于该工具是GitHub MCP服务器的一部分,具体安装步骤可能因服务器配置而异。通常需要将工具集成到MCP服务器中。

调试方式

安装完成后,可以通过执行工具提供的命令来测试功能是否正常工作。例如:

# 示例:提交并推送文件
commit_and_push_file <文件路径> <提交信息> <分支名称>

许可证

None